UAE: TII Signs Agreement with IonQ for Trapped-Ion Quantum Access

On April 26, 2023, IonQ announced a new agreement with Abu Dhabi’s Quantum Research Center at the Technology Innovation Institute (QRC-TII). According to the press release, the agreement provided QRC-TII with access to IonQ’s Aria trapped-ion quantum computer for testing and executing quantum algorithms.

Peter Chapman, then CEO and President of IonQ, said the agreement reflected growing interest in quantum computing across the region. Professor Jose Ignacio Latorre, Chief Researcher at QRC-TII, said access to IonQ Aria would allow developers to test and optimize novel quantum-enhanced algorithms for computational challenges ranging from variational quantum circuits for optimization to quantum simulation.

IonQ noted that the UAE government had allocated millions of dollars to support QRC-TII in recent years. The agreement expanded TII’s access to quantum hardware platforms beyond its in-house superconducting processors, adding a trapped-ion architecture to its research capabilities.
